Here's what the humans have to say about me:
Sylvia is a very sweet 9 year old lovable cocker spaniel. She has some skin issues, but if she is kept on a strict diet of her dry food, that she loves, she is good. She also receives a daily pill to help with these allergies prescribed from her vet. Additionally, the vet has put her on a monthly medicated bath that seems to be helping. Please note, she loves food, so she will act like she is starving but, she is not. Silvia is very loyal and lovable with everyone and children and other dogs. She is quiet most of the day and loves to rest next to her owner. She does love meal time and will do a small dance waiting for her food to be prepared and, this is the only time I have heard her bark, as she feels I may be moving to slow in the preparation. She is not scared of most things except the car, she does shake during car rides. She does not seem to be afraid of thunder or lighting either. She has had some issues with her ears and one of her ears had a very successful ear ablation and is now fine. Her other ear is doing good and needs daily drops to keep it infection free. Her hearing is good and so is her eyesight. She listens when given orders and is house broken. She will go for short walks and loves to carry her baby around or chase a ball. She is truly a very sweet girl and would be a great companion and loyal family member.
